Detroit-Style Coney Dogs
I'm from Detroit and I've thought this is how most people eat a Coney ! Of course the best 'chili' for them is the bulk 'dehydrated' chili you can get from Sherwood Foods. and lots of diced onion and good mustard like Plochmans . one can also put on some saurkraut ( if your from the Hamtramck area ! )

Aunt Shirley's Dietetic Pie
remember to those cooking for diabetics that it may be 'sugar free' , fruit itself is a sugar as are the carbohydrates used. ( flour , pie shell) just a helpful fyi - in other words ? you can't eat half the pie !! just because it's white sugar free !!! great pie recipe however !!
